M2 | The Return, Text-Adventure Game

Create Your First Game

In this module, you will embark on your first game development project by creating a thrilling text-based adventure. This module focuses on building flexible and expandable architectures, equipping you with essential skills and a completed project by the end. It’s the perfect introduction to game development for aspiring creators.


Included in: IVGC+ Membership
Credits: 1 Credit
Difficulty Level: Intermediate
Offered as: Finnish Open University System / Continuing Education Programme


IVGC+
45+ ECTS •  18 Modules (and Growing!) •  Premium Community Access •  Priority Study Support •  Challenges & Giveaways •  Live Online Events •  Bonus Materials •  Certificate of Completion •  Portfolio Showcasing •  Interactive Workshops •  Expert Talks
€9,90/month
Monthly Yearly
20% Yearly Discount!  €118.8 → €94.92

What You will Learn

This module guides you through creating your first game while teaching key development principles:

  • Learn to build flexible and scalable game architectures.
  • Gain practical experience in coding and game design.
  • Complete a fully functional text-based adventure game, “The Return.”

By the end, you will have developed a foundational understanding of game creation and a completed project to showcase your skills.

Professional Tools You Will Use

This module emphasizes hands-on experience with industry-standard tools:

  • Unity (Game Engine): Develop your game using one of the most versatile and widely used game engines.
  • Visual Studio Community Edition (IDE): Write and debug your code in a professional-grade integrated development environment.
  • Additional Resources: Provided within the module to guide you through the project.

How You Will Complete the Module

In this module, you will build a full game project while being guided by the video lectures:

  1. Watch the Video Lectures:
    Follow twelve (12) instructional videos (with English subtitles) that guide you through every step of building your game.
  2. Complete the Assignment:
    Use the knowledge gained to produce the requested deliverable and demonstrate your understanding of the techniques presented in the previous lectures.

Technical Requirements

  • Computer capable of running Unity and Visual Studio
  • A stable Internet connection

Recognised Credits and Certificate

Upon completing this module, you will earn 1 Credit toward your studies. Additionally, you will obtain:

  • A Transcript of Records (ToR) (for Finnish HETU/PIC holders)
  • A Certificate of Studies (CoS)

For more information about these certificates and how to obtain them, click here.